Excel-Rendering (Übersicht)
Beim Export eines Berichts nach Excel wird jede Seite des Berichts zu einem Arbeitsblatt. Die Anzahl der Arbeitsblätter pro Arbeitsmappe in Excel ist begrenzt. Bei Überschreiten des Limits wird ein Fehler generiert. Die Renderingerweiterung erstellt aus dem Bericht eine tabellarische Struktur mit geschachtelten Elementen.
Excel unterstützt nur eine vordefinierte Menge von Farben. Beim Rendering werden die im Bericht verwendeten Farben, den am besten passenden Farben von Excel zugeordnet. Excel unterstützt keine Hintergrundbilder für einzelne Zellen. Die Hintergrundbilder für Berichtselemente werden von der Excel-Renderingerweiterung vernachlässigt.
Einige Formatoptionen können konfiguriert werden. Folgendes ist konfigurierbar:
- Ob Formeln in Textzeichenfolgen konvertiert werden sollen
- Entfernen von Zellen aus dem Bericht, abhängig von ihrer Größe
Diese Elemente werden über Geräteinformationseinstellungen konfiguriert.
Leere Zeilen oder Spalten, die kleiner als 0,125 Zoll (3,175 mm) sind, werden standardmäßig aus dem Bericht entfernt, um Platz zu sparen. Die Standardgröße kann über die RemoveSpace-Geräteinformationseinstellung geändert werden; dazu fügen Sie an die URL-Zugriffszeichenfolge die Zeichenfolge &rc:RemoveSpace=*<Größe>*in an, wobei <Größe> die gewünschte Größe in Zoll bezeichnet.
Darüber hinaus können Sie steuern, ob Formeln im Bericht in Excel-Formeln konvertiert werden oder ob die Formelgenerierung unterdrückt wird. Dies geschieht über die OmitFormulas-Geräteinformationseinstellung. Weitere Informationen zu OmitFormulas finden Sie unter Ausdrücke beim Excel-Rendering.
Das folgende Beispiel zeigt, wie das Product Catalog-Beispiel in Excel exportiert und die Formelgenerierung durch Geräteinformationseinstellungen im URL unterdrückt wird.
https://servername/reportserver?%2fSampleReports%2fProduct+Catalog&rs:Command=Render&rs:Format=EXCEL&rc:OmitFormulas=true
Weitere Informationen zu den Geräteinformationseinstellungen finden Sie unter Excel Device Information Settings. Weitere Informationen zu Geräteinformationseinstellungen zur URL finden Sie unter Using Parameter Prefixes in a URL.
Das Excel-Rendering steht über den HTML-Viewer zur Verfügung. Die Renderingerweiterung kann auch mithilfe einer benutzerdefinierten Schnittstelle aufgerufen werden, über die benutzerdefinierte Geräteinformationseinstellungen übergeben werden können. Informationen zum Verwenden der Excel-Renderingerweiterung zusammen mit einer benutzerdefinierten Anwendung finden Sie unter Reporting Services Programming. Weitere Informationen zum HTML-Viewer finden Sie unter HTML-Viewer (Reporting Services).
Der exportierte Bericht wird zu einer XLS-Datei und gibt den Excel-MIME-Typ application/vnd.ms-excel zurück. Die Dateien haben die MIME-Version 1.0.
Siehe auch
Konzepte
Entwurfsaspekte für das Rendern von Berichten
Andere Ressourcen
Reporting Services Programming